Model: Greco Spacey Sounds TE500
Made: Japan, 1977, Fujigen Gakki factory
Serial: A772006
Finish: natural, gloss poly
Body: sen ash, chambered semi hollow
Neck: maple, maple fretboard, 25.5" scale, 43mm nut, 7.25" radius, slim U shape
Weight: 3.220kg
Mods: switch tip and knobs replaced
Pickups: Greco PU-103 'Wide Range' style humbucker x2
